Frequently asked questions
Q. How long is the FEI program?
A. Three consecutive years.
Q. When does the next FEI class start?
A. A new class starts every other year. The next class will be held Sept. 9-12,
2012.
Q. How often does the class meet?
A. Each year, the class meets in October for four days and one day or two half days
during NRCA's annual convention.
Q. What is included in the cost of the program?
A. Tuition, books, handouts, most meals and social activities during the October
and NRCA annual convention sessions. A three-night hotel stay is included for the
October segment, and
all students are required to stay at the hotel
during this session.
Q. Do I still have to register for the convention even though there is an FEI class
during convention?
A. Yes, you should register with Hanley Wood. FEI tuition does not include registration
for NRCA's annual convention.
Q. How big is the FEI class?
A. Class size is limited to 30 roofing professionals to facilitate in-depth conversations
and class relationships throughout the three-year program.
Q. Can two people from the same company register?
A. More than one student from the same company may apply to the program as long
as each works in a different physical operation. However, it is not preferred. The
success of the FEI experience is rooted in a student’s ability to comfortably share
thoughts and questions without hesitancy; therefore, two persons from the same company
at the same location will not be accepted into the same class. A second candidate
from the same company but different location will only be considered if there are
seats available, and as such, is subject to an interview by the admissions committee.
Q. How much homework is involved?
A. Participants will be responsible for completing a variety of challenging projects
and assignments. Some will involve individual projects about each participant's
company. Others will be team assignments with other class members. Participants
also will participate in online courses created specifically for the institute.
Q. How many students have graduated?
A. So far, 63 students have graduated since the program began in 2002.
Q. What are the requirements to register for the FEI program?
A. To get the most out of this experience, a successful applicant will have the
following.
- Five or more years of industry experience preferred
- A knowledge of his or her company's structure, operations, and financial and accounting
methods
- Increasingly responsible management experience
- Be at least 25 years old
Applications will be reviewed by the Future Executives Institute Committee.
